Understanding Built-in Ovens
A built-in oven is an appliance that is permanently installed in kitchen cabinetry or walls, enabling a smooth appearance. Built-in ovens can differ significantly from freestanding models, offering greater flexibility in design and integration with existing kitchen decoration.
Kinds Of Built-In Ovens
Before diving into the buying process, it's important to understand the types of built-in ovens readily available on the market today:

Single Ovens: These are the most typical and in shape within a standard cabinet cutout. They are ideal for those who cook for one or two people.

Double Ovens: These models provide two separate oven compartments, enabling for multiple dishes to be cooked at various temperatures at the same time-- ideal for large households or those who often amuse guests.

Wall Ovens: Wall ovens are set up directly into the wall, releasing up valuable kitchen counter area. They can be found in single and double configurations.

Convection Ovens: Utilizes a fan and exhaust system to flow heat, guaranteeing even cooking. Great for baking and roasting.

Steam Ovens: These ovens utilize steam to prepare food rather than conventional dry heat, protecting wetness and essential nutrients.

Microwave Ovens: Built-in microwaves end up being an effective addition to any kitchen, using fast reheating alternatives.

FAQs about Built-in OvensWhat is a built-in oven?
A built-in oven is a cooking device that is designed to be installed straight into a kitchen wall or kitchen cabinetry for a structured look and functional convenience.
Are built-in ovens more pricey than freestanding ones?
Typically, built-in ovens tend to be more costly due to their complicated setup procedure and additional style functions. However, prices can vary extensively depending upon the brand name and specific functions.
Can I install a built-in oven myself?
While some house owners select DIY installation, it is often recommended to work with an expert to ensure that the oven is set up properly and securely, especially with electrical connections.
How do I clean a built-in oven?
Numerous modern built-in ovens come with a self-cleaning function. Nevertheless, for ovens without this feature, you can clean them manually with non-abrasive cleaners and a soft cloth.
What is the difference between a single and double built-in oven?
A single built-in oven has one cooking compartment, whereas a double built-in oven has 2, permitting simultaneous cooking at various temperatures.
Do built-in ovens require unique cabinetry?
Yes, built-in ovens require specific kitchen cabinetry measurements to fit properly. Constantly check the manufacturer's suggested measurements before buying.
